summ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orhashworks2020-06-17 18:14:59 +0200
committerhashworks2020-06-17 18:14:59 +0200
commitca102a682497310bf68a9578392585ff2e1338de (patch)
treefaa888ae2cbb29e20b104180d5a76da0faf72b7a
parent55c26b1ab4a57a2b0cae1155189f60b00d80c30a (diff)
downloadaur-ca102a682497310bf68a9578392585ff2e1338de.tar.gz
Add man page provided by upstream
-rwxr-xr-x.SRCINFO1
-rwxr-xr-xPKGBUILD27
2 files changed, 18 insertions, 10 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 53291690079a..a5c8f6fed573 100755
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-6,6 +6,7 @@ pkgbase = brickstrap-git
arch = any
license = MIT
makedepends = git
+ makedepends = pandoc
depends = docker
depends = libguestfs
optdepends = qemu-arm-static: Build arm images (f.e. LEGO ev3 bricks)
diff --git a/PKGBUILD b/PKGBUILD
index c1a0d496eeb9..30e103e82576 100755
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-4,24 +4,31 @@ pkgname=brickstrap-git
_pkgname="${pkgname%-git}"
pkgver=0.6.8.r4.ga48aea5
pkgrel=1
-pkgdesc='Tool for turning Docker images into bootable image files for embedded systems'
-url='https://github.com/ev3dev/brickstrap'
-license=('MIT')
-arch=('any')
-conflicts=('brickstrap')
-provides=('brickstrap')
-depends=('docker' 'libguestfs')
-makedepends=('git')
-optdepends=('qemu-arm-static: Build arm images (f.e. LEGO ev3 bricks)')
+pkgdesc="Tool for turning Docker images into bootable image files for embedded systems"
+url="https://github.com/ev3dev/brickstrap"
+license=("MIT")
+arch=("any")
+conflicts=("${_pkgname}")
+provides=("${_pkgname}")
+depends=("docker" "libguestfs")
+makedepends=("git" "pandoc")
+optdepends=("qemu-arm-static: Build arm images (f.e. LEGO ev3 bricks)")
source=("git+${url}.git")
-sha256sums=('SKIP')
+sha256sums=("SKIP")
pkgver() {
cd "${_pkgname}"
git describe --long --tags | sed 's/\([^-]*-g\)/r\1/;s/-/./g'
}
+build() {
+ cd "${_pkgname}"
+ pandoc --standalone --to man docs/brickstrap.md > docs/brickstrap.1
+ gzip -f docs/brickstrap.1
+}
+
package() {
+ install -Dm644 "${_pkgname}/docs/brickstrap.1.gz" "${pkgdir}/usr/share/man/man1/brickstrap.1.gz"
install -Dm644 "${_pkgname}/COPYING.MIT" "${pkgdir}/usr/share/licenses/${pkgname}/COPYING.MIT"
install -Dm755 "${_pkgname}/src/brickstrap.sh" "${pkgdir}/usr/bin/brickstrap"
}